
Peak Nano, founded in 2016, is a leading nanotechnology company specializing in NanoPlex, a nanoscale metamaterial used to create advanced optics, capacitor films, and specialty films. Their products serve defense, energy, aerospace, and communications industries, leveraging AI-based engineering and advanced manufacturing to optimize performance and reduce size and weight. Key products include HawkAI Hybrid Optics, NanoPlex Metamaterials, and NanoPlex capacitor films (HDC and LDF) that enable innovations in night vision, fusion energy, power grid stabilization, electric vehicles, and aerospace atmospheric management. Peak's technology is protected by over 20 global patents and is manufactured in the U.S. with secure supply chains. The company has received multiple awards including the 2023 Gold Edison Award and 2025 Top Capacitor Solutions Provider recognition, positioning it as a significant player in nanotechnology-driven macro innovations.

The Quality Control Supervisor, reporting to the Director of Quality, is responsible for overseeing quality control activities in an Optical Device manufacturing environment. The role requires an experienced quality leader with the demonstrated ability to build, train, and develop a team of highly technical quality control inspectors. The chosen candidate will be responsible for ensuring that inspection methods, techniques, and practices are able to verify that received and manufactured products meet all engineered specifications and comply with all regulatory requirements.
